<p>Isaac Julien, <em>Once Again... (Statues Never Die)</em>, 2022. Five-channel 4K video and 35mm film transferred to high-definition video, black-and-white, 9.2 surround sound, 31:32 min., dimension variable . Whitney Museum of American Art, New York; purchase, with funds from the Josephine N. Hopper Bequest, by exchange, and from the Julie and Doug Ostrover Family Endowment, the DeMartini Family Endowment, the Bluhm Family Endowment, the Ganzi Family Endowment, the Chip and Burwell Schorr Endowment, the Meg and Bennett Goodman Family Foundation, and the Nancy and Fred Poses Endowment 2025.50. © Isaac Julien, courtesy the artist and Victoria Miro</p>

Sir Isaac Julien is a British installation artist, filmmaker, and Distinguished Professor of the Arts at the University of California, Santa Cruz.
